What's Official: Key Dates & Overview
The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ering (GATE) 2027 registration process has officially commenced, a pivotal moment for all engineering and science graduates aspiring for higher studies or lucrative Public Sector Undertaking (PSU) jobs. IIT Madras, on behalf of the National Coordination Board, Ministry of Education, Government of India, began accepting applications on August 27, 2026.
Aspirants must mark September 27, 2026, as the crucial deadline for submitting their GATE 2027 application form without incurring any late fees. An extended application window is available for those who miss this initial cut-off, though a late fee will apply. The GATE 2027 examination itself is a multi-day event, scheduled to be conducted on February 6, 7, 13, 14, 20, and 21, 2027. This Computer-Based Test (CBT) will feature 30 distinct papers, including the notable addition of a new Robotics and Automation (RA) paper. Your GATE score will remain valid for three years from the date of result declaration, providing a flexible pathway for career advancements.
Eligibility at a Glance
One of the most appealing aspects of GATE 2027 is its inclusive eligibility criteria. There is no upper age limit, opening doors for both fresh graduates and experienced professionals to pursue their aspirations. Candidates who have either completed or are currently in the qualifying year of an eligible degree are encouraged to apply. The spectrum of eligible academic backgrounds is broad, encompassing Engineering, Technology, Architecture, Science, Commerce, Arts, and Humanities, among other officially recognised qualifying programmes.
While these general guidelines provide a clear overview, it is imperative for every candidate to meticulously review the detailed eligibility requirements for their chosen paper as specified in the official GATE 2027 information brochure before submitting their application. Ensuring you meet specific criteria for your desired paper is a non-negotiable step to avoid any last-minute complications.
Your GATE 2027 Application Process
The entire application journey for GATE 2027 is conducted online through the GATE Online Application Processing System (GOAPS). This streamlined portal, accessible at gate2027.iitm.ac.in, is your single point of entry for registration.
To begin, you will need to create your unique login credentials. It is crucial to use an active and frequently monitored mobile number and email ID during this registration phase. All critical application-related communications, updates, and notifications will be sent to these contact details.
The application fee for GATE 2027 is determined by your candidate category and the specific registration period. While the prescribed fee applies during the regular registration window, an additional late fee will be levied if you apply during the extended period. The exact amount applicable to you will be clearly displayed on the GOAPS portal before you proceed to payment. You can complete the payment using the various online methods made available on the official portal.

Major Changes for GATE 2027
GATE 2027 marks a significant evolution in its examination structure, bringing forth changes that all prospective candidates must acknowledge. The most prominent update is the introduction of a brand-new paper: Robotics and Automation (RA). This addition expands the examination's reach, reflecting the growing importance of multidisciplinary fields in engineering and technology. With the inclusion of the RA paper, the GATE examination now covers a comprehensive total of 30 test papers, offering a wider array of specialisations for candidates to choose from, aligning with their specific academic backgrounds and career aspirations.
